Python Csv To Kml

The CSV converter in ExpertGPS makes it easy to import CSV or any other delimited data from Microsoft Excel or a text file to Google Earth's KML format. First you need to have the points, lines or area delimited by a polygon in Google Earth, and save it in kml or kmz format. Get big data for an application Problem. GDAL comes packaged with several command line tools. There isn't dead-simple way to dump a pandas DataFrame with geographic data to something you can load with Leaflet. I like to do my data wrangling and analysis work in Python, using the pandas library. This code is a nice simple application that will convert csv files with lat/longs into KML point files. 10 CLARK MILLER KING 20 SMITH FORD ADAMS SCOTT JONES 30 ALLEN WARD MARTIN BLAKE TURNER JAMES. We use cookies for various purposes including analytics. Convert KML to CSV and KML to Excel. edu · in Announcements , GH tool Each group investigated four plazas in Granada, most groups collected information manually, all this data must be converted into a single. Text files can be opened in a text editor like Notepad or MS-Word and include "PRJ" (projection), "XML" (metadata), KML (GoogleEarth), ASCII GRID, CSV (comma separated), and TXT (tab-delimited) files. The use of the comma as a field separator is the source of the name for this file format. If you had a Python list of rows and a Python list of column values for each row, you could use looping logic to pull out any value you needed. In this example, we will be focusing on the feature type fanout approach. Always include bounding box +-L *. reader(csvfile, dialect='excel', **fmtparams) method can be used to extract data from a file that contains CSV-formatted data. The example on the site above will work in Python 2, and converts addresses to lat-longs and then creates a KML. The Packet Range frame is described in Section 5. Google Earth uses KML files to store images and their corresponding location data for rendering within the application. This section explains how importing a dataset creates columns in CARTO (and the naming conventions that you should use). Thank you for using my tool. Converter also supports more than 90 others vector and rasters GIS/CAD formats and more than 3 000 coordinate reference systems. Create a graphical user interfaces for your Python programs using the Python Tkinter library; Create a final executable that runs as a standalone program both on Windows and Mac; Be able to load and use data from CSV and TXT files in Python; Map data from CSV files to Google Earth KML files. PNG Heading screen Python and ipynb class examples on GitHub. How to Open CSV Files. Two Python files are used to generate the KML files. 4) Once the density is found, the Python script finds the corresponding 256-bit color transparency, for both the beginning and end dates, and sends it back to the KML. Python is the high level language with features of object oriented programming. If not online software, then KML To CSV converter free download is what users work with. Python file method readlines() reads until EOF using readline() and returns a list containing the lines. Pick any language which an established KML parsing / generation library (ruby, java, C# [I really like SharpKML for. Then you are done preparing the data, and it is time to place it within a KML file. Press button, get result. January 2019In Categories Miscellaneous Example KML export link from this website for map ID 5 Frontend: layer map in Google Earth (via KML export) Frontend: map in Google Maps (via KML export) Each map has a corresponding KML-Feed which. After some scraping to generate a CSV listing, I geocoded the addresses, then I used the OGR to convert into a KML document, using the same approach I previously blogged about. yml to 4326 (as OSM shapes are in WGS84). Convert KML/KMZ to CSV or KML/KMZ to shapefile or KML/KMZ to Dataframe or KML/KMZ to GeoJSON. Python é uma das linguagens de programação chave para todo e qualquer analista que ouse trabalhar com grandes volumes de dados. There are also Python interpreter and IDE bundles available, such as Thonny. 2GeoJSON is a free online conversion tool to GeoJSON. Kml2x: Export your Google Earth shapes to different data, map file formats and coordinate system. There are some products out there, but I would like to make an open source program for those who only need to convert simple kml files. If you have model builder available, you can make a model (ie, open up ArcCatalog, pull the kml to layer tool into the model builder) then export it as a script. Output Coordinate System. 0) More modern versions of Microsoft Access don't create MDB files, but ACCDB files. pyKML is an open source Python library for generating, parsing, and modifying KML, the geo-spatial data language used by Google Earth, Google Maps and a number of other GIS platforms. Highly detailed imagery may take a long time to convert due its file size. py migrate mapit 4. csv google-earth gps kml python 7 Sie haben keine Antwort auf die Abfrage oben, aber meine Vermutung ist, dass der Fehler ist, dass Sie nicht schließen Sie Ihre Ausgabe-Datei (die würde Spülen Sie Ihre Ausgabe). The easiest way to view your data is using the Survey123 website. There’s an awesome Python package called Scrubadub that can can help you remove personally identifiable information from text data. CSV file into an existing File Geodatabase without any problems. make_fake_poi_csv ('sample_poi. Using Google Chrome on your computer, open Google Earth. Displays an xls, xlsx, xlsm, xlsb (Excel), csv (comma separated values) or txt (tab delimited) file on Google Earth. This field is referred to as geospatial analysis. Free VCF file to CSV or Excel converter This is an Excel based VBA script used to import bulk. If not online software, then KML To CSV converter free download is what users work with. Though best known for its use by Google Earth , KML is in fact an OGC format, which means it adheres to some pretty spiffing international standards. GEOS is a C++ library for performing geometric operations, and is the default internal geometry representation used by GeoDjango. Welcome to the Python GDAL/OGR Cookbook!¶ This cookbook has simple code snippets on how to use the Python GDAL/OGR API. As you upload XML file and click CONVERT, the program delivers high-quality output in a new format. head() print "{}". kml2geojson works as either a tool from the command line, or can be used as a library within other programs. Converting GTFS to XML. # FB - 20120523 # First row of the csv files must be the header!. A KML file will specify a set of geographic features which may include all or any of the following: place marks, images, polygons, 3D models and text descriptions. It's simple, written in plain, dependency-free JavaScript and designed to work across browsers and in node. KML file extension is a Keyhole Markup Language file. However, when I run the same tool in a Python Script, it comes back saying the file (. Full script with classes to convert a KML or KMZ to GeoJSON, ESRI Shapefile, Pandas Dataframe, GeoPandas GeoDataframe, or CSV. urllib uses the http. Convert KML to CSV/Excel. User GuidePosted on Posted on 26. Create a element using createElement. Create a graphical user interfaces for your Python programs using the Python Tkinter library; Create a final executable that runs as a standalone program both on Windows and Mac; Be able to load and use data from CSV and TXT files in Python; Map data from CSV files to Google Earth KML files. util import. The python package simplekml was created to generate kml (or kmz). View this Python video tutorial for first-time Python users to learn the basics of the software. Мне нужно преобразовать CSV-файл, содержащий все данные gps в файл kml. writer() , and assigns it to “writer”. uri(False) prevents the expansion of the authentication configuration parameters, if you are not using any authentication configuration this argument does not make any difference. Election Data: 2016-electoral-data. Today a quick overview of csv to shapefile converter tool which can be very handy if you need to convert latitude and longitude coordinates in decimal degrees to point, line or polygon features for display in desktop GIS software or for further conversion to complex KML/KMZ. Notice to CSV format - In case your data are POINT type, then XY coordinates will be exported as well. 0 documentation. Each line of the file. import csv import gzip with gzip. Right click the KML file and select "Open with" Notepad:. Mac and Linux distributions may include an outdated version of Python (Python 2), but you should install an updated one (Python 3). If you have a simple understanding of the structure of KML, then simplekml is easy to run with and create usable KML. It also has the DictReader and DictWriter classes to manage your CSV data in the form of a Python dictionary object. CSV to SHP with Python Python is a well established script language in the GIS/geodata world. Convert Coordinates - Calculate a position in a variety of formats. 0 This software offers a solution to users who want to convert one or many KML files into CSVs. The following Python script can be used to fetch CSV data and save it locally. A CSV file stores tabular data (numbers and text) in plain text. I used to love KML but often bringing them into ArcMap results in messed up attribute table. Because it must contain at least one attribute column, ArcCatalog adds a default column to the shapefile when it is created. KML2CSV – Convert your KML to excel (csv) online Upload Google “KML” file , get the Excel CSV file , If this service helped, please click the “Ads” on the page to support me, thank you! Useful link :. Output Coordinate System. Select the CSV file and click Import. But for interactive web maps, I usually use Leaflet. Создать kml из csv в Python. By continuing to use Pastebin, you agree to our use of cookies as described in the Cookies Policy. 3 release introduces native support for KML and KMZ as data sources. Trouble downloading or have questions about this City dataset?. The ArcGIS Pro 1. Nice! Looking deeper, I wanted to have more exhaustive content within the element. KML files are commonly found with Google Earth type applications, so it can be useful to convert KML to GeoJSON. The more dense the points, the better result you will get for generating contour lines for the site. First of all, according to the majority of people, it is the easiest programming language to learn and use. py –output e Updated script (v1. rename() Method - Python method rename() renames the file or directory src to dst. GDAL comes packaged with several command line tools. Though best known for its use by Google Earth , KML is in fact an OGC format, which means it adheres to some pretty spiffing international standards. The JOSM plugin Open Data is designed to ease analysis of geographic data obtained from various open data portals providing data compatible with OSM. CSV to JSON conversion is easy. Pick any language which an established KML parsing / generation library (ruby, java, C# [I really like SharpKML for. csv') This will output a CSV file to the current directory. You need to explicitly output 'text' data with this statement: [code]